
Oakland Roots Sports Club has added Baboucarr Njie to the squad from Phoenix Rising FC. Njie is a versatile player who can play as a defender, midfielder, or winger. Oakland is sending Darek Formella to Phoenix in a corresponding transfer.
“We have been tracking Njie for some time now as someone who we believe fits with our idea of football,” said Oakland Roots Technical Director, Jordan Ferrell. “We are excited to get him into the mix and wish Darek Formella all the best as a player and person who represented our club well over the last two seasons.”
Originally from The Gambia, Baboucarr Njie is 28-years-old and played college soccer at North Carolina Wesleyan University before joining Atlanta United 2 in the USL Championship. He later featured for Rio Grande Valley in 2021 before moving to Phoenix Rising in December 2021, ahead of the 2022 USL Championship Season.
